Regulatory Sanctions and Building Plan Approvals in Daryaganj

In the historic Central Delhi enclave of Daryaganj, home construction is strictly governed by the Municipal Corporation of Delhi (MCD) and the Delhi Development Authority (DDA) under the Unified Building Bye-Laws. The approval procedure for this high-density district is comprehensive, requiring the submission of digital building plans through a registered architect via the Online Building Plan Sanction System (OBPS). Homeowners must provide a valid ownership document, a structural stability certificate, and a detailed site plan that respects the heritage guidelines of the walled city. The cost for approval typically includes a building permit fee ranging from ₹15 to ₹30 per square meter of covered area, along with a mandatory 1% labor welfare cess. Additional levies such as betterment charges, stacking charges (for storing materials on public land), and C&D (Construction and Demolition) waste charges are also applied. For a typical 100-square-yard plot in localities like Ansari Road or Netaji Subhash Marg, the total expenditure for legalizing a construction project generally fluctuates between ₹40,000 and ₹90,000, excluding architectural design fees.

Urban Haveli Influence and Post-Independence Modernism in Central Delhi

The architectural landscape of Daryaganj is a distinctive fusion of Mughal-era residential density and mid-20th-century Art Deco aesthetics. Traditionally, the region followed the "Haveli" style, featuring shared walls and internal "Aangans" (courtyards) to facilitate light and ventilation in congested lanes. In areas like Mahavir Phulwari and Kucha Tara Chand, many houses were traditionally constructed with "Lakhori" bricks and lime mortar, which offered excellent thermal insulation. Modern residential design in Daryaganj has evolved into a hybrid of these traditional elements and modern RCC frame structures. A major challenge for new builds is the "Joint Wall" constraint, where the proximity of adjacent buildings complicates foundation work and structural isolation. Additionally, the district’s location near the Yamuna riverbed places it in a high seismic zone, requiring specific ductile detailing in steel reinforcement—a technique often missing in older load-bearing masonry. Modern custom designs in Daryaganj now prioritize stilt parking and vertical expansion, balancing the need for modern space with the traditional requirement for high-ceilinged, airy interiors.

Labor rates in Central Delhi are among the highest in the city due to the cost of living and the skill required for working in cramped urban environments. A skilled mason (Rajmistry) commands a daily wage of ₹750 to ₹900. Unskilled labor for material handling and excavation ranges from ₹500 to ₹600. Specialized trades like heritage wood restorers or expert tile masons for "Kundan" style work often operate on high-margin contracts, adding roughly 20% to the total civil budget.

Logistical Bottlenecks and Geographical Constraints in Daryaganj’s Local Lanes

The primary challenge for construction in Daryaganj is the extreme logistical difficulty posed by its narrow, congested street network. While the district is flanked by major roads like Ring Road and Asaf Ali Road, the interior pockets such as Bharat Ram Road or the lanes near Delhi Gate are inaccessible to large multi-axle trucks. This necessitates the use of small LCVs (Light Commercial Vehicles) or even manual carts for "last-mile" delivery, which can increase material transportation costs by 15% to 25%. Furthermore, strict entry timings for commercial vehicles and periodic bans on construction during high-pollution months (typically winter) often lead to significant project delays and labor cost overruns. The geography of the area, characterized by old alluvial soil with a variable water table near the Yamuna, requires builders to invest heavily in specialized waterproofing for basements and robust raft foundations to ensure stability in the densely packed urban fabric. Strategic bulk-purchasing of materials during non-restricted hours is a vital practice for contractors operating in this historic commercial core.

Location Category: Metropolitan Area

Metropolitan areas operate in a high-density environment where construction logistics are significantly challenged by heavy traffic and strict local municipal regulations. Projects often face limited site storage space, requiring "just-in-time" material delivery, which increases coordination costs. Furthermore, the high cost of living in these regions drives up labor wages, as skilled workers demand premium rates to sustain their living standards. Security and waste management costs are also higher due to stringent city norms. Consequently, these factors combine to necessitate a premium pricing tier to ensure project quality and timely completion.
